

Arline was born on May 14, 1935 in Camden, New Jersey. She was the daughter of the late Honorable Anthony F Marino and Mae Marino. She was preceded in death by her two sons Nicholas and Tivo. She is survived by Dino Tortu Sr. of New Jersey; sons Dino Tortu Jr. of Las Vegas and Anthony Tortu and girlfriend Ava of Las Vegas; daughter Lucia (Dan) Wiesner of De Pere, WI; and granddaughter Katie Wiesner. She also leaves behind the family dogs, Parker, Bubba, Lulu and Poncho.
Arline was a graduate of Camden Catholic High School class of 1954, where she enjoyed being head majorette. She later went on to modeling school and became a model. Her love of fashion was evident in her great sense of style.
She was an excellent cook and spent most of her time in the kitchen. She loved entertaining in her Cinnaminson home, backyard barbecues by the pool and large family gatherings around the holidays.
She enjoyed traveling and was blessed to have visited many beautiful places around the world.
Some of her fondest memories were summers spent down at the Jersey Shore.
What brought her the most joy in life was spending time with family. She was a devoted mother who lived for her children. She was also known for her kindness to others.
Arline is already dearly missed and will remain in our hearts forever.
